Have SBI atm debit card? It may stop working on this date – Here is why, and what to do

Have SBI debit card? If yes, then it’s very useful and important news for you. Some of the SBI debit atm cards will be deactivated and will stop working. According to SBI, as per RBI guidelines, SBI has replaced all Magnetic Stripe Debit Cards of its customers with EMV chip & PIN based cards. 

In view of the continuing frauds on Magnetic Strike Cards, it is proposed to deactivate these cards by 31.12.2019. (irrespective of the validity of the card).

SBI in tweet said, “Apply now to change your Magnetic Stripe Debit Cards to the more secure EMV Chip and PIN based SBI Debit card at your home branch by 31st December 2019. Safeguard yourself with guaranteed authenticity, greater security for online payments and added security against fraud.”

How to get new SBI debit atm card?

– In case any SBI customer has not received the new EMV Chip Card, they are requested to approach his/her home branch for changing the Magnetic Stripe Debit Card with EMV Chip & PIN based card immediately, as per State Bank of India

What is an EMV Chip Card?

– EMV Chip technology is the latest global standard for Debit Card payments. 

This technology features Debit Cards with embedded microprocessor chip that store and protect cardholder data.

– This is a much secure technology as compared to Magstripe variants of Card.
